Reading Obituaries with Pleasure

In a recent address Howard Batson includes this quote:

Clarence Darrow was so bold as to say, "I have never killed a person, but I've read many obituaries with great pleasure."

Batson continues, “That's a perfect portrayal of the sin of anger. Like Clarence Darrow, you and I have probably never killed a man. But how many times have we taken pleasure in their fall or their hardship? How many times have we been angry enough to wish that somebody didn't exist?”

Source: Howard Batson, ‘Above and Beyond’, 15 June 2008.
